THE MOTHER OF ALL EVILS

Celebrating their 15th year of delightfully demented, horror-influenced metal mania, 2020 pretty much belongs to LA quintet In This Moment. Even the current global crisis feels suited to their bold and polarising aesthetic: the universal economy and major mainstream society being progressively buried alive at the hands of a viral infection caused by a bat? When you think about it, that’s pretty f***ing metal.

Anyway, the band are currently riding high on the release of their equally intense and intriguing seventh album, Mother – a career-defining onslaught of harrowing hollers and spine-rattling shred.
